Ingredients for a Keto Mac and Cheese Recipe

  • 1 large head of cauliflower, riced
  • 1 cup heavy cream
  • 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ese
  • 1/2 cup shredded Gruyere cheese
  • 1/4 cup nutritional yeast
  • 2 tablespoons butter
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
  • Optional: Cooked bacon, shredded chicken, or other protein

Instructions for a Keto Mac and Cheese Recipe

  1. Preheat oven to 375F (190C).
  2. Steam or microwave the riced cauliflower until tender.
  3. In a large skillet, melt butter over medium heat.
  4. Add the cauliflower and cook until lightly browned.
  5. Stir in heavy cream, cheddar cheese, Gruyere cheese, nutritional yeast, salt, and pepper.
  6. Cook until the cheese is melted and the sauce is smooth and creamy.
  7. If using, stir in cooked bacon or chicken.
  8. Transfer the mixture to a greased baking dish and bake for 15-20 minutes, or until golden brown and bubbly.

Estimated Cooking Time and Servings for this Keto Mac and Cheese Recipe

This keto mac and cheese recipe requires approximately 45 minutes of preparation and cooking time. The precise timing may vary depending on the chosen cooking method and the power of your oven or microwave. The recipe typically yields 4 servings, but this can be easily adjusted by increasing or decreasing the ingredient quantities proportionally. Nutritional information will be significantly altered by adjustments to the recipe. The following table presents an estimate based on the recipe as written:

Property Value
Prep Time 20 minutes
Cook Time 25 minutes
Total Time 45 minutes
Servings 4

Tips for Cooking a Keto Mac and Cheese Recipe

Mastering this recipe requires attention to detail and careful technique. Achieving a perfectly creamy sauce and ensuring the cauliflower retains a pleasant texture are key considerations. This section will highlight essential tips and tricks for optimizing the cooking process and enhancing the overall taste experience.

  1. Use fresh, high-quality cheese:

    The flavor of the cheese significantly impacts the final dish. Opt for cheeses with robust and complementary flavors that meld well together. Experiment with different cheese combinations to discover your preferred taste profile. Ensure the cheese is finely shredded for optimal melting and sauce consistency.

  2. Don’t overcook the cauliflower:

    Overcooked cauliflower can become mushy and affect the texture of the final dish. Aim for tender-crisp cauliflower that still holds its shape. Consider using a combination of steaming and pan-frying to achieve the desired texture. Careful monitoring during cooking is key to avoiding overcooking.

  3. Stir frequently:

    Consistent stirring prevents sticking and ensures even cooking of the cauliflower and melting of the cheese. This also creates a smoother, creamier sauce. Avoid leaving the mixture unattended to prevent scorching or uneven cooking.

  4. Add protein for satiety:

    Including protein sources such as bacon, shredded chicken, or even crumbled sausage increases satiety and adds another layer of flavor. Consider the overall flavor profile when selecting your protein additions and pre-cook them to maintain consistency and reduce cooking time.

  5. Season generously:

    Don’t be afraid to season generously with salt and pepper. Taste the sauce frequently and adjust seasoning as needed. Consider adding other herbs and spices to customize the flavor further. The seasoning significantly enhances the overall experience.

  6. Bake for optimal texture:

    Baking the mac and cheese creates a golden-brown crust and adds a delightful textural contrast to the creamy interior. Use an oven-safe dish and ensure even distribution of heat in the oven. Keep a close eye on it to prevent burning.

Frequently Asked Questions about a Keto Mac and Cheese Recipe

This section addresses common questions regarding the preparation and customization of this low-carbohydrate dish. Clarifying any uncertainties will empower individuals to confidently prepare and enjoy this healthy alternative to a classic comfort food.

  1. Can I use other low-carb vegetables instead of cauliflower?

    Yes, other low-carb vegetables like zucchini or broccoli can be used as substitutes for cauliflower. Keep in mind that the flavor and texture may differ slightly. Ensure vegetables are properly riced or finely chopped for optimal consistency within the final dish. Experiment to discover your preferred vegetable choice.

  2. What type of cheese works best?

    Sharp cheddar, Gruyere, and Parmesan are all excellent choices. The combination of cheeses significantly impacts the overall flavor. Consider using a blend of cheeses to achieve a balance of sharpness and creaminess. Experimenting with various cheeses allows for unique flavour profiles.

  3. Can I make this recipe ahead of time?

    Yes, you can prepare the cheese sauce ahead of time and store it in the refrigerator. Reheat gently before adding the cauliflower and baking, adjusting cooking times as necessary. This allows for efficient meal preparation ahead of time. Ensure proper refrigeration techniques are followed.

  4. How can I make it spicier?

    Add a pinch of cayenne pepper or a dash of your favorite hot sauce to the cheese sauce for an extra kick. Adjust to personal preference in spiciness. Ensure even distribution of spices throughout the mixture.

  5. Can I freeze this recipe?

    Yes, this recipe freezes well. Allow it to cool completely before freezing in an airtight container. Reheat thoroughly before serving; the texture might slightly change after freezing. Proper packaging is necessary to maintain quality and avoid freezer burn.
